Sustainability at Its Core
Trex composite decking was invented more than 30 years ago as a way to give new life and enhanced value to something otherwise considered as waste – discarded plastic bread bags. Today, the company continues to make its world-renowned decking using a proprietary mix of recycled polyethylene plastic film and reclaimed wood scrap, which accounts for up to 95% of the material in its decking products. Trex is also committed to improving energy efficiency, reducing waste and conserving water across its operations. For instance, the company uses vegetable oil instead of petroleum-based fluids in some hydraulic systems and prioritizes processing water reuse in closed loop systems, thereby lowering its consumption of water. Additionally, the company utilizes bi-coastal factories to reduce fuel consumption and greenhouse gas emissions and works closely with suppliers to reduce environmental impact across the supply chain.
